Appreciate It could emerge as Honeysuckle’s big rival in the Champion Hurdle after plans to go chasing were ditched by Willie Mullins.
A 24l winner of last season’s Supreme Novices’ Hurdle, the seven-year-old was a hot fancy for next year’s Arkle Chase after trainer Mullins previously expressed hopes that he could “replicate over fences what he does over hurdles at two miles”.
Appreciate It will now be geared towards a hurdling campaign, however, after suffering a setback that has delayed his chasing career from lift off.
Paddy’s traders reacted to the news by bumping Appreciate It to second in our antepost betting market for the Champion Hurdle, although the unbeaten Honeysuckle remains the odds-on favourite.

A clash between the pair would be a fresh spectacle as Henry de Bromhead’s superstar mare has conquered all before her and won last season’s Champion Hurdle at a canter from the likes of Sharjah and Epatante.
As a result of Appreciate It’s campaign being rerouted, Ferny Hollow has emerged as the clear favourite in our antepost betting market for the Arkle Chase.
The 2020 Champion Bumper winner, who beat Bob Olinger on his only appearance last season, scored in a Beginners Chase at Punchestown earlier this month.
Gordon Elliott’s progressive Riviere D’etel and Alan King’s Grade-1 winning Edwardstone are rated by our traders as the principal threats to Ferny Hollow.
